Over the years I’ve tried several different systems for keeping track of my family’s schedule—a large white board, a wall calendar, a cute altered corkboard, to-do lists. The only problem is I forget to look at my calendar, lists, or notes (embarrassing, I know). Recently I’ve found a system for keeping track of things that really fits my personality and needs, so I thought I would share that with you today.
I spend a lot of time staring at my computer screen so I decided to store my calendar, notes, and to-do lists on my computer!

My husband and I keep a family Google calendar where we both are able to add and edit events so he knows the kids music, soccer, and ballet schedules, and I know when he’s working late or has church responsibilities. We can even schedule email reminders.

I have my browser’s home page set to igoogle where I have customized my page to include a to-do list, among other gadgets. I keep a running list of my scrapbooking deadlines on my to-do list so I’m reminded of them every day.

To keep track of my creative inspiration, new recipes to try, and home décor ideas I have a Pinterest account. It’s just like my corkboard but it’s easier, paperless, and has unlimited storage.
I know technology doesn’t work for everyone, but I absolutely love this system. Not only do I keep better track of our schedules, but I’m helping the environment and saving money. Gotta love that.

Read a book that you enjoyed as a child. Take a few moments to reconnect with the story, and why you loved it. Was it full of adventure? Or cute, furry animals? If you feel inspired, you could even snap a photo of yourself with the book, and create a page about why you loved the story.
